To register your company with the National Pension System (NPS) Corporate Model and enable this benefit for your employees, you need to follow a structured onboarding process involving the PFRDA, CRA (Central Recordkeeping Agency), and your internal HR/payroll setup.

Here’s a step-by-step guide to help you through the registration and onboarding.

Step 1: Choose the Nodal Office Type

Corporate entities must decide on the Nodal Office Type. For NPS, companies are treated as Corporate Subscribers.

  • If your company is not yet registered under NPS, you will be required to register as a Corporate (Employer) with a CRA (either Protean CRA or KFintech CRA).

Step 2: Select a CRA (Central Recordkeeping Agency)

There are currently two CRAs authorized by PFRDA:

  • Protean eGov Technologies Ltd. (formerly NSDL e-Gov)
  • KFin Technologies Ltd.

You must choose one CRA and then proceed with corporate registration through their portal.

Step 3: Submit Corporate Registration Form

Download the Corporate Subscriber Registration Form (CSRF) from the CRA website:

Fill out the following:

  • Company name, address, and contact details
  • Authorized signatory details
  • Company PAN, registration certificate
  • Bank account details (for contribution remittance)
  • Registration under appropriate sector: Private Sector, Government, etc.

Attach necessary documents and submit the completed form to the CRA.

Step 4: CRA Issues Corporate Registration Number (CRN)

Once verified, the CRA will issue a Corporate Registration Number (CRN) to your company. This will be used to link your employees (subscribers) under your company.

Step 5: Appoint a Point of Contact / Nodal Officer

Designate a Corporate Nodal Officer (CNO) within your HR or Payroll department who will be responsible for:

  • Liaising with CRA
  • Authorizing subscriber registration
  • Authorizing contributions and remittances

Step 6: Facilitate Employee Registration (PRAN)

Each employee must be registered individually for NPS:

  • Fill the Subscriber Registration Form (Form S1) and KYC documents
  • Submit to CRA either via physical process or through eNPS Corporate onboarding (if CRA supports)
  • Upon processing, each employee will be issued a Permanent Retirement Account Number (PRAN)

Step 7: Setup Contribution Mechanism

You will need to:

  • Decide the employer and employee contribution ratio (e.g., 10% basic + DA, or any other fixed amount)
  • Configure your payroll software to capture and deduct NPS contributions monthly
  • Generate contribution files in the FPU (File Preparation Utility) as per CRA format
  • Remit contribution to the Trustee Bank (Axis Bank) within T+2 days of salary credit

Step 8: Upload Contribution File and Confirm

  • Upload Subscriber Contribution File (SCF) to CRA portal
  • CRA validates and posts the contribution to each subscriber’s PRAN
  • You receive an acknowledgment (Transaction ID) for tracking

Step 9: Educate Employees & Monitor Compliance

  • Conduct awareness sessions for employees
  • Share tax benefits (under Sec 80CCD(1B) – up to ₹50,000 extra)
  • Monitor timely remittance and compliance monthly
  • CRA also provides dashboards for corporate tracking
